Why Is the Shape of a Pizza So Perfect?

Imagine a pizza as a circle, the shape that gives it its perfect roundness. When you cut a pizza into slices, each one is like a piece of a pie, and pies are also round! This makes it easy to share with friends because every slice has the same amount of crust and toppings. The more slices, the smaller each piece gets, but they’re still fair.
